Melanie Haas defends Kansas Board of Education seat against two challengers
Democrat Melanie Haas is trying to keep her Kansas Board of Education seat from two challengers. Republicans have won this seat three times in the past five elections. Election day is Nov. 5. Kris Meyer and Connie O’Brien running for Kansas State Board of Education seat

Jeffrey Jarman, Debby Potter and Kent Rowe seek open Kansas Board of Education seat
Two locally elected officials and a former substitute teacher are running for an open seat on the Kansas Board of Education after a three-term incumbent didn’t run for reelection. Beryl New and Bruce Schultz run for northeastern Kansas State Board of Education seat
A retired teacher and a current Kansas State University professor are running for the state school board. Republicans have won this seat in the past five elections. Election day is Nov. 5. Betty Arnold and Jason Carmichael run for Wichita State Board of Education seat
Betty Arnold is running for another term on the state school board, but Army veteran Jason Carmichael is trying to take her place. Brian Bergkamp and Justin Shore compete for Kansas House seat
Rep. Brian Bergkamp, a Wichita Republican, is being challenged by a local council member in his district. Republicans have won this district in the last five elections. Election Day is Nov. 5. House Minority Leader Tom Sawyer and Christopher Parisho vie for House seat
House Minority Leader Tom Sawyer is running against a community member for a House seat from Wichita. Democrats have won this seat in the last five elections.
